Hey guys, I'm looking at buying a boat with a 1979 Johnson 175 horse V6 outboard on it. He had a shop look at it and was told that it had 130psi compression in 5 cylinders and #1 cylinder had 105psi. What is the spec for this motor? Thanks!

Re: Compression on 1979 Johnson 175

You don't want more than 10-15 lbs. I would want a look at that low cylinder.

Re: Compression on 1979 Johnson 175

i would try a decarb before tearing it down. could just be carboned up rings sticking.

Re: Compression on 1979 Johnson 175

A stock 175 with the stock 456/457 heads should be around 108-110 lbs compression. If someone had added the 235 heads, that could bump it up another 10 lbs or so. Were you there when the compression testing was done? If not, I'd ask to witness a retest.
